For LinkedIn users - Get Commenting NOW
The screenshots below are all in just the last 48 hours. The comments are nothing special. I have tried branding myself in my comments starting "In the Marine Corps" as based on my experience. Find something that is you, authentic, and get commenting. This is far from a brag, this is to give testimony that it works. But it only works with consistent habits. The final screenshot shows the impact of what commenting does. 72 hours, over 400 new followers. I started being intentional in my commenting a few weeks back and it is starting to pay off. Leads are coming in, my Skool is growing, and I am helping more and more people (ultimate goal) Again, none of this is possible without daily consistent habits that we are persistent with. Most of the time these habits are boring but the success comes from perseverance.
